- More about Claude Lanzmann's 'Shoah' Outtakes: Holocaust Rescue and Resistance
As we approach the end of the 'era of the witness,' Claude Lanzmanns archive of 220 hours of footage excluded from his groundbreaking documentary Shoah (1985) offers a unique opportunity to encounter previously unseen interviews with survivors and other witnesses, recorded in the late 1970s. This book focuses on the interviews from which no extracts appear in the finished film or in any subsequent release, and argues that watching and analyzing this footage gives us new insights into the making of Shoah through what was left out. It also reveals the near-impossibility of rescue and the often suicidal implications of resistance, as inextricable from the process of genocide. The outtakes show the potential for new filmic forms to represent these crucial topics.

As we near the conclusion of the 'era of the witness,' particularly with the passing of the generation of Holocaust survivors, Claude Lanzmanns extensive archive of 220 hours of footage, which was excluded from his groundbreaking documentary Shoah (1985), presents a remarkable opportunity to engage with previously unseen interviews with survivors and other witnesses, recorded in the late 1970s. While the entire archive is freely accessible for online viewing and includes additional footage of individuals featured in Shoah, this book specifically focuses on the interviews that were not included in the final film or any subsequent releases. The material analyzed encompasses interviews with prominent figures such as former partisan Abba Kovner, wartime activist Hansi Brand, Kovno Ghetto leader Leib Garfunkel, rescuer Tadeusz Pankiewicz, and members of Roosevelts War Refugee Board. Throughout, the focus remains on the efforts of rescue and resistance by individuals both within and outside occupied Europe. Sue Vice argues that engaging with and analyzing this entirely excluded footage offers fresh insights into the making of Shoah through the content that was omitted. Moreover, she reveals that the near-impossibility of rescue and the often suicidal consequences of resistance emerge as inextricable from the process of genocide through these excluded interviews. In conclusion, Vice contends that the outtakes showcase the potential for new filmic forms envisioned by Lanzman to effectively represent the critical topics of attempted Holocaust rescue and resistance.
